Overview
Bumo operates a tech-driven, on-demand child care marketplace offering instant booking for vetted and licensed providers, camps, enrichment, and educational programs. Founded in 2019 by Joan Nguyen and Chriselle Lim, the company evolved from a physical co-working space to a virtual learning product (BumoBrain) during the pandemic and fully launched its marketplace in 2024. The platform emphasizes ease of use (users are three button clicks away from booking), removes subscription fees, and lists over 17,000 searchable child care programs serving children aged 0–17. Bumo currently operates in almost 200 cities from Orange County and Los Angeles through the Bay Area and has facilitated nearly half a million hours of booked child care. The company partners with national organizations such as Learning Care Group, Boys & Girls Club of Metro Los Angeles, FC Barcelona, FC Bayern Munich, and Drawn2Art to broaden program offerings. Management says the business is experiencing accelerated growth with an anticipated 15x increase within 2025 and plans to use new capital to expand into additional cities, grow its team, and enhance the platform.
